Most of us know that a mum’s postnatal depression causes babies to develop more slowly than other children. But a recent study shows that antenatal depression can have the same effect. The research, reported in the BBC News article, says that antenatal depression can cause up to a third greater chance of cognitive or behavioral […]

Researchers have found that there is a link between pregnancy stress and the higher risk of the child developing asthma or other allergies. Other studies have shown that the risk of asthma and other allergies is controlled by a mix of genetic and environmental (such as dust mites) factors. However, with this new study, the […]
